Jardin Majorelle

A beautifully restored botanical garden once owned by Yves Saint Laurent, featuring vivid cobalt blue structures and exotic plants. Nearby, the Yves Saint Laurent Museum offers insight into the designer’s life and his connection with Morocco.

Saadian Tombs

a historic royal necropolis adorned with intricate carvings and tile work, reflecting Moroccan architectural grandeur.

Djemaa el Fna

In the centre of Marrakech, transforms from a bustling marketplace by day to a lively entertainment hub by night, offering a sensory feast of street performers, food vendors, and artisans.

Marrakech’s Souks

Shopping in Marrakech’s souks is like treasure hunting, with winding alleys filled with Arabic lamps, Berber rugs, and intricate jewellery. Artisan workshops offer custom-made pieces reflecting Moroccan craftsmanship.

What you Need to Enjoy the Culture and Attractions in and around Marrakech

Comfortable clothes and walking shoes, sun screen, a hat and plenty of water. Depending on the time of year you may like to bring a waterproof just in case!

If you decide to visit Morocco on your vacation, it is important to dress respectfully to honour their sanctity and heritage. Opt for elegant yet modest clothing, ensure shoulders are covered. This mindful approach not only honours the historical and spiritual significance of these grand spaces but also enriches your luxurious cultural experience.

While travelling through Morocco’s vibrant streets and bustling markets, it’s wise to leave expensive jewellery behind to avoid drawing unwanted attention.
